Tips on How to Repair Inoperable Headlights

One of the most important safety features on a car is its headlights and if the headlights do not operate properly, accidents could occur. With this, it is important for you to know how to at least repair the inoperable headlights yourself to prevent any accident.

You can basically know that the headlights are defective when driving at night, you will notice that the road in front is brighter on the other side or when switching from either low beams to high beams and vice-versa, the roads in front are darker on the other side. All the indications mentioned means that you need to check the headlights.

In order to prevent any failure on the headlights, it is recommended to check the headlights and clean them of dirt on a monthly basis. You can check by switching on the headlights and toil with the dimmer switch and at the same time and watch whether the headlights are working or not.

Replacing a Car’s Windshield

It is a fact that auto windshields can crack or break and then need to be replaced and repaired. There can be various reasons for it.

For example, a gravel or chip might hit the windshield while the car is on the move. Accidents can evidently cause the windshield to shatter completely. Extreme cold weather conditions cause its breakage. Many times, car windshields can often become victims of vandalism or careless driving of others.

The point is that auto windshields are made of toughened glass but the fact is that this glass is still vulnerable to damage.

The car windshield has more to do than just blocking the dust and bugs from hitting the occupants while driving. It has a part to reduce the risk of being thrown from the car in a crash. It also keeps the roof from crushing if the car turns over and it even helps to deploy the airbag properly. If the windshield needs to be replaced because of cracks, it has to be done very precisely.
